Berliner is a type of newspaper design that is 18.5 inches by 12.4 inches. While this in-between size of newspaper is not commonly found in the United States, it is prominent in Europe. The Guardian in the United Kingdom, The University Observer in Ireland and Le Monde in France are all newspapers designed in the …

Webaudience. Between 1890 and 1920, the industry grew and newspapers enjoyed the focal attention of being society’s primary source of information. This was known as the ‘Golden Age’ for print media. However, the Great Depression disrupted this and in the 1930s newspapers were severely hurt, hundreds of companies halted or ended operations.
